“No infection will take me – I am a Russian man, I am a UAZ driver”: “Coronavirus” UAZ-469 “blew up” the network

The excitement around the coronavirus does not subside even among motorists.

Amid the spreading coronavirus, motorists began to decorate their vehicles with unusual stickers. One of these was the UAZ-469 driver, whose photos were published in one of the thematic communities of the VKontakte social network.

The Russian SUV was decorated with a sticker with the inscription “No infection will take me – I am a Russian man, I am a UAZ driver.” Such an unusual decision delighted motorists and they scattered in the comments of tuning.

“It was then that the coronavirus was greatly afraid and realized that it was better not to approach”, “It seems smarter than“ 1941-1945, we can repeat it ”,“ I would like to read “I am the driver of KAMAZ”, “Let him tell the driver of KrAZ!” , “Take rust,” motorists “explode” in the comments.

UAZ-469 is a Soviet and Russian cargo-passenger off-road vehicle manufactured at the Ulyanovsk Automobile Plant from 1972 to 2003. The model was produced in two body types – a five-door station wagon and a five-door phaeton.

Under the hood, the UAZ-469 housed a 2.4-liter four-cylinder eight-valve engine 451MI (451M) with a capacity of 75 horsepower. A couple of him was a 4-speed manual transmission.
